Deconstructing the McDonald's Burger

Beyond the familiar appeal, a McDonald's patty represents a fascinating case study in efficient food production. Let’s examine its components. The roll itself, typically enriched with sugars and additives for softness and a longer shelf life, provides the structural foundation. Then comes the beef portion, often a blend of various cuts, shaped and grilled to a precise specimen. A layer of manufactured American cheese, offering that characteristic gooey texture, frequently sits atop the protein. Don’t forget the signature combination of shredded lettuce, thinly sliced pickles, diced onions, and a flavorful sauce - a carefully calibrated recipe designed for palatability and consistency. Each element, seemingly basic on its own, contributes to a remarkably complex culinary experience.
